Volunteer
An individual who offers to serve his or her own will is commonly referred to as a volunteer. Volunteers typically contribute their time, skills, or resources willingly and do not receive financial compensation for their services. They engage in various philanthropic activities for the betterment of a cause or organization, driven by their own motivation and desire to help.
